    Really old neighborhood strip plaza, really old interior, matches the area. Cold inside ~ employees in sweatshirts; had to keep the jackets on. Dishes ~ overly sweet & salty, like granulated sugar & table salt flavor. Unusually watery too. Vegetable stir fry was mostly bean sprouts and broccoli. C'mon. Service was minimal like fast food take out. Prices Pearl District high. But it is not the Pearl.

    Great chicken and rice. Not sure how they do it, but the chicken is soft, tender, moist and very…read moreflavorful and the rice is very aromatic and delicious. The sauce they use with the chicken and rice is great and is worth buying to take home to make your own dishes better. There is a good amount of seating both inside and out. I also tried the pork which was good but I prefer the chicken so will stick to that on a future visit. I have tried a lot of places that do the same thai style chicken and rice and it's almost always a miss for me, something is always off, usually the chicken is touch, or too dry, or lacking flavor but here it just hits right.

    1. Food: 3.5 out of 5. Chicken and rice doesn't tastes so great. Chicken is too dry and not juicy…read morenot tendered. Chicken and rice set has unseasoned cucumber. Pork and rice are pretty tasty and I would recommend you getting it if you like pork. Pork and rice set also provides some veggies which added variety and flavors. We also got mango sticky rice. It tastes good but I won't say it's a must have. 2. Services: this is a half serf serving restaurant. They will bring foods to you. But you have to serve your own water/tea, chili sauce etc. But this is expected. You can enjoy a little bit of the street food vibe here. Overall, the cost is pretty reasonable if you want a quick bite and if you don't need many food options or if you want to try out this experience.
